Car lands on its side after smashing into wall in Rochdale

A car landed on its side after ploughing into the wall of a bungalow in Rochdale.

Photos from the scene show the car surrounded by firefighters following the smash on Manchester Road on Friday.

Street signs were also damaged, a fire service spokesman said.

Police, paramedics and firefighters were scrambled to the scene just before midday.

The road was taped off between Royal Barn Road and Queensway.

Two people were inside the vehicle, but managed to get out by the time fire crews arrived.

Paramedics were called to the scene (Team Sasha Rescue)

One of the occupants was taken to hospital with minor injuries.

An ambulance spokesman said: "We were called at 11.48am to Manchester Road to reports of a road traffic collision.

"We sent two ambulances and a rapid response vehicle to the scene.

"There was just one patient, with injuries not thought to be serious, taken to the nearest hospital."

A fire service spokesman said: "We were called just before 11.50am to Manchester Road to reports of a single vehicle crash.

"No one was trapped in the vehicle. The car had crashed into the wall of a detached bungalow.

"There was damage to a couple of street signs. We left the scene at 12.30pm."

The road was reopened by 1.30pm.
